Output 4efb21b8189689096c17f0355e3b9d2813e670f9482487f73556700d0ce2fe64:2

value
145470
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27b10fa81ea5bb69ff9089d01e39011cc0895f89 OP_EQUALVERIFY OP_CHECKSIG
address
14csTua7E8hT8tQui8upiQ57bgwYn46Nz2
transaction
4efb21b8189689096c17f0355e3b9d2813e670f9482487f73556700d0ce2fe64
confirmations
255264
spent
true